P0315 Volvo No Crank Sensor Learned

Possible causes
– Faulty Crankshaft Position (CKP)
– Crankshaft Position (CKP) sensor harness is open or shorted
– Crankshaft Position (CKP) sensor circuit poor electrical connection
– Damaged crankshaft pulse wheel teeth
Tech description
Visual inspection of the Crankshaft Position (CKP) sensor and crankshaft pulse wheel teeth for damage. If crankshaft teethes are OK, replaced the Crankshaft Position sensor.
Symptoms
– Engine Light ON (or Service Engine Soon Warning Light)
– Engine fails to start
– Engine runs rough
P0315 Volvo Description

The Crankshaft Position (CKP) sensor signal is monitored by the Engine Control Module (ECM) for errors. The P0315 Volvo code is set when ECM is unable to learn and correct for mechanical inaccuracies in crankshaft pulse wheel tooth spacing.
